


The Many Meanings of Lollygag: Understanding the Slang Term
Lollygag is a slang term that has several meanings, but it is most commonly used to describe someone who is idly loitering or wasting time. It can also be used to describe an activity or task that is trivial or unimportant.
Here are some examples of how the word "lollygag" might be used in different contexts:
* "I've been lollygagging around all day, I need to get some work done." (meaning to waste time)
* "Don't bother me with that, it's just a lollygag project." (meaning a trivial or unimportant task)
* "I don't want to lollygag around all day, let's get this done quickly." (meaning to hurry up and finish something)
The word "lollygag" is often used in informal settings, such as among friends or in casual conversation. It is not typically used in formal writing or in professional or academic contexts.
